RCU 510 601418 Kongsberg DCS Remote Control Unit

The Kongsberg RCU 510 (601418) is a Remote Controller Unit powered by a 400 MHz 32-bit MPC8245 PowerPC processor with 32 MB SDRAM (ECC) and 16 MB Flash, operating at 24 VDC ±20% with max 20 W consumption, featuring 20 configurable AI/AO/DI/DO channels, 4 relay outputs, 8 ±10V analog channels, dual 10/100BASE-T Ethernet, seven RS-232/422/485 ports, SPBus, and dual CAN/Profibus interfaces for marine and industrial process control systems.

Kongsberg RCU 510 (601418) Voltage and Current Specifications

Power Supply Parameters

The Kongsberg RCU 510 operates on a standard 24 VDC power supply, with a durable working voltage range of 18 VDC to 31.2 VDC to accommodate voltage fluctuations common in marine and offshore environments. It supports dual redundant power input to eliminate single-point power failure risks and ensure uninterrupted system operation. Under normal operating conditions, the module draws a typical current of 0.8 A, with a maximum inrush current of 2.7 A during startup and a maximum full-load power consumption of 20 W. Integrated protective functions including overvoltage, undervoltage and reverse polarity protection effectively prevent circuit damage caused by abnormal power supply conditions.

Field I/O Signal Parameters

Equipped with universal multi-function I/O channels, the RCU 510 supports flexible voltage and current signal input and output for industrial and marine field devices. For analog input, the module accepts 0–10 VDC and ±10 VDC voltage signals, as well as standard 4–20 mA current signals, and is fully compatible with PT100 temperature sensors and potentiometer devices.

For analog output, the first 16 channels support user-configurable 4–20 mA current output and 0–10 VDC / ±10 VDC voltage output, which is applicable for driving various on-site actuators. All analog channels feature high-precision signal processing and real-time loop fault diagnosis, capable of identifying open circuits, short circuits and signal out-of-range abnormalities.

The module’s digital input channels support Namur signals and dry contact switching signals with stable low-voltage detection performance. Built-in relay outputs provide isolated passive switch signals without self-contained voltage or current load output, ensuring safe and reliable field signal transmission.

Kongsberg RCU 510 (601418) Wiring Method 

The RCU 510 uses screw terminal block wiring for power, I/O and communication signals, suitable for marine vibration environments.

Power Wiring

Supports dual redundant 24 VDC power input. Built-in reverse polarity, overvoltage and undervoltage protection ensures stable power operation.

Field I/O Wiring

All analog and digital signals use shielded twisted-pair cables with single-point grounding to reduce electromagnetic interference. Locking terminals prevent loose wiring caused by vibration.

Communication Wiring

Dual Ethernet ports adopt shielded Cat5e cables for system communication. Serial ports use shielded signal cables for stable Modbus RTU and marine protocol transmission. Sufficient wiring margin is reserved for vibration buffering and maintenance.
